Output 73c5aece91c9912e28b82d59e251f276d88efff1d3eb7cdea8ec2c5ee7ad124e:6

value
60896558
script pubkey
OP_0 OP_PUSHBYTES_20 d2579bfb6e8612193c3403f1c8b5d566dd34cc77
address
ltc1q6fteh7mwscfpj0p5q0cu3dw4vmwnfnrh0l4lz7
transaction
73c5aece91c9912e28b82d59e251f276d88efff1d3eb7cdea8ec2c5ee7ad124e
spent
true